Kaieteur Sports – Following discourse with the relevant governmental authorities and officials from the competing territories during an official meeting in March, it was decided that seven disciplines will be contested at the 2024 edition of the Inter Guiana Games (IGG) in Cayenne, French Guiana, from October 24th–26th, a release from Director of Sport Steve Ninvalle and the National Sports Commission (NSC) has disclosed.
The seven sports are: athletics, basketball, beach volleyball, chess, futsal, swimming, and table tennis.
Moreover, a tour of the facilities that will be utilised during the event was also conducted, as the logistical apparatus was being calibrated by the host territory.
Additionally, a virtual meeting on April 22nd will transpire amongst the relevant stakeholders where the age limits for the respective sports will be deliberated and eventually confirmed.
Due to the distance that Guyana must travel, their arrival date in the French territory will be the 22nd, while their departure will occur on the 27th. Suriname, due to their proximity, will arrive on the 23rd.

Initially held in 1967, the IGG is normally an annual affair among Guyana, Suriname, and French Guiana. The previous iteration was staged in Suriname, with Guyana hosting the 2022 edition following a five-year hiatus owing to the COVID-19 pandemic.
